>Like Edwardo, back in the late 1800's Euguene Atget used this and left it
>standing for an hour and a half with agitation every twenty minutes.

FX-2 was not available in the late 1800's, and Atget certainly would not have
fooled around with it. Crawley's FX formulas were created in the mid 1900's and
published in the British Journal as well as the BJ Annuals.
